1 What About Bob? A Karen Student’s Story from a Refugee Camp in Thailand to Spokane, Washington

2 Thousands of Karen people were killed in the 1980’s 1995- 2003 the BIA relocated hundreds of Karen villages to the border of Thailand By 2006, the KNLA's strength had shrunk to less than 4,000, opposing what is now a 400,000-man Burmese army 2003 a ceasefire failed, and it was clear hundreds of thousand of Karen refugees would not be returning home. In 2004 200,000 Karen had been driven from their homes and relocated, with 160,000 refugees from Burma living in refugee camps on the Thai side of the border More History

3 Karen people are Buddhists that also practice animism. 25% are Christian Celebrations include the Karen New year (which marks the end of the rice harvest), Revolution Day (celebrates the beginning of the Karen uprising of 1949), as well as Christmas The traditional clothing of the Karen is a sarong and shirt for males, and long white dresses for females. Different Karen subgroups wear different colors and styles, yet follow the same basic pattern Family centered, highly enforced hierarchy within family units Karen Culture/ Customs
